Transaction 7944cd61a25ff8195d5fc0e9002e84d573f24a5f20f40ac94f4abcbd892a5740

2 Input
2 Outputs
  • 7944cd61a25ff8195d5fc0e9002e84d573f24a5f20f40ac94f4abcbd892a5740:0
  • value  3435159
    address  33yhtoS9v1ccCdZztjG1FVSQbEUgtersG2
  • 7944cd61a25ff8195d5fc0e9002e84d573f24a5f20f40ac94f4abcbd892a5740:1
  • value  19515968
    address  3JitHaAjwEa5QTSsmZgfBVwqwybQeypE9m